About NR21 8HU: area rating, property, schools and local change

NR21 8HU is a postcode in Lancaster South, North Norfolk, East of England, England. This postcode area guide brings together crime, schools, demographics, property prices, planning applications, HMO licences and roadworks near NR21 8HU, then scores the surrounding small area 63/100 - top 32% nationally across 8 matched LocaleIQ domains.

The strongest signals around NR21 8HU are local prosperity and safety, while schools and education is the main area to examine before moving, renting or buying here. LocaleIQ uses these local signals as a practical area rating rather than a single raw statistic, so read the score alongside the detailed map layers and source records.

The demographic profile for NR21 8HU is based on North Norfolk 011 Census 2021. It covers 8,012 residents, 887 people per square kilometre. The median age is around 49, helping show whether the area skews younger, family-sized or older. Housing tenure is 65% owner-occupied, 17% privately rented, 17% social rented, useful context for renters, buyers and landlords comparing the local property market. On the official England neighbourhood wellbeing index the area ranks in decile 7/10.

For property prices near NR21 8HU, LocaleIQ uses Land Registry sold-price evidence for the NR21 postcode district. The latest median sold price is £280k from 54 rolling sales. The Property tab separates flats, terraced, semi-detached and detached homes where enough sales exist.

Families checking schools near NR21 8HU can compare 3 state schools within one mile, including 2 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ted or the equivalent inspectorate. The Schools tab adds phase, school type, distance, rating and a dedicated school map so the education context is easier to judge.
